Good Truth And Dares Over Text: Truths for Friends

  1. What’s the weirdest nickname you’ve ever had, and how did you get it?
  2. Have you ever made up an excuse to avoid someone in this group?
  3. What’s the most embarrassing thing currently in your room?
  4. If you had to hide from the cops, who in this chat would you call?
  5. Ever accidentally liked a 2014 vacation photo while stalking someone’s social media?
  6. If you could switch lives with anyone here for a day, who would it be?
  7. Share a secret no one else knows—don’t worry, the internet won’t tell.
  8. Have you ever faked being sick to skip an event?
  9. What’s a song you secretly love but pretend to hate?
  10. Has a Disney movie ever made you cry? No judgment here.
  11. Who here would be most likely to star in a reality show?
  12. If you could erase one memory, what would it be?
  13. What’s your strangest hidden talent?
  14. Is Google your go-to for everything?
  15. Want me to tell you about your first crush? Just say yes.
  16. Ever had a public outfit fail?
  17. What’s the worst lie you told your parents?
  18. Who’s the most dramatic person in this group?
  19. If you were stuck eating one dish forever, what would it be?
  20. What’s your guilty pleasure TV show?
  21. How often do you talk to your pets like they’re people?
  22. What did you last Google?
  23. Ever had an embarrassing email address?
  24. In a zombie apocalypse, who would survive the least?
  25. When was the last time you regretted texting the wrong person?

Dares for Friends

  1. Text your crush: “I think we’re soulmates. Good luck explaining tomorrow!”
  2. Sing your favorite song terribly and send a voice note.
  3. Put your phone on airplane mode and guess the next three texts you’ll get.
  4. Text “We need to talk” to the third contact on your list—fast!
  5. Announce on your story that you’re joining a clown academy.
  6. Eat a teaspoon of something mysterious from your fridge.
  7. Share your last Google search results—no deleting!
  8. Toss a coin and roast the result.
  9. Imitate someone in the group via voice note.
  10. Change your profile pic to your weirdest selfie for 10 minutes.
  11. Call a friend and tell them about a strange dream involving them.
  12. Text your mom “It’s done.” No explanation.
  13. Send a selfie saying “feeling mysterious today.”
  14. Spin your camera three times and snap a pic—no retakes!
  15. Text “I have a secret” and then go offline for 10 minutes.
  16. Let someone change your profile name temporarily.
  17. Text your ex: “Do you still have my hoodie?”
  18. Type a message by following your nose on the keyboard.
  19. Eat a snack without using your hands—record it!
  20. Send a random message about last summer’s activities to someone unknown.
  21. Share a screenshot of your phone’s home screen.
  22. Recite the ABCs backward in a voice memo.
  23. Show your phone’s wallpaper to the group.
  24. Record a motivational speech—over the top!
  25. Let the group choose your bio for a day.

FAQs: Good Truth And Dares Over Text

Q1: What dares are good for shy players?

Start with light, fun tasks like sending emojis or singing softly—no pressure!

Q2: Is Truth or Dare suitable for all ages?

Yes! Just tailor your questions and dares to the group’s age and comfort level.

Q3: Can Truth or Dare be played online?

Absolutely. It works great over WhatsApp, Zoom, or any group chat.

Q4: What if someone refuses a dare or truth?

Allow a “pass” or swap for a fun alternative—consent is key.

Q5: How many players do you need?

Two is enough for fun, but more players add to the excitement and unpredictability.
